Shou Liu's age has reached eighty-two years, having first seen the world on June 03, 1943. Shoulin Lin Liu is known to have lived at 2436 West Lasalle Street Springfield in recent records. Shou, the person has moved multiple times, with six past residences. This person's living history includes stays at: 3438 S Glenhaven Ct, Springfield, 3230 S National Ave, Springfield, MO 65807, and 1642 W Tracy St, Springfield. The information appears to indicate that the aforementioned subject and Wei Liu (age: 79 year old) are married. [email protected] is Shou Liu's email address. There is a possibility that the aforementioned party is linked to Wei Liu (seventy-nine years), Steve F Liu from Springfield. Kee Long Khor (between 1996 and 1997), Kee H Khor (between 1995 and 1997), and Liu lived at the same address, 3839 W Chestnut Expy, Springfield, MO 65802, USA. The name the aforementioned subject is shared by people residing in Illinois, Texas, Georgia. Eva Liu, Steve F Liu, Wei Liu are among the occupants who reside at the shared address